Dubovsky, Ramkrishna Das","submitted_at":"2026-07-21T14:27:53Z","abstract_excerpt":"This paper presents the findings from our study of nova V1405~Cas over the first 1051 days after the outburst. The study includes an analysis of the photometric light curve evolution, along with a detailed spectroscopic evolution. Photometric analysis shows that the nova is a very slow nova, with a decline timescale of $t_2 \\approx 165$ days. The mass of the white dwarf is calculated as \\( M_{\\rm WD} \\sim 0.7\\~M_{\\odot} \\). The secondary star is a low-mass main-sequence star, with a mass of \\( M_{\\rm sec} \\approx 0.43\\~M_{\\odot} \\).
